About Brewster

Brewster, Massachusetts is home to 2 public schools, with combined enrollment of approximately 439 students. By school count, it is a thinly populated city.

Schools in Brewster average about 220 students each, 56% below the Massachusetts norm.

Looking at the last 7 years. Total public-school enrollment in Brewster has decreased 8% since SY 2017-18, moving from about 476 students to 439. The White share of public-school enrollment fell from 86% to 73%.
